Pantherettes celebrate head coach’s 100th win

December 1, 2022
Pantherettes

Photo: Submitted


Last night, the Pantherettes celebrated their head coach, Brittney Tisdell, on her 100th win as a head coach. This makes her 30th win as a Pantherette coach.


Tisdell is in her 12th year of coaching and has a reputation of motivating her players to win.  She began her coaching career at Cooper ISD before moving to Paris High.  Her first head coach position was at Corsicana Mildred where she took the team from a five-win season to winning 16 games, advancing to the playoffs and picked to win district the following year. Tisdell then took the head position at Sulphur Springs, making playoffs all three years and winning district once.  In the fall of 2021, she made the move to North Lamar, where she coached the Pantherettes to a winning season with a record of 23-9 overall. At the end of the 2021-2022 basketball season, North Lamar Pantherettes were named the bi-district champs for the first time in six years.

“I’m very thankful for the athletes that have played for me and allowed me to meet this milestone. I wouldn’t be here without them.” says Tisdell.
